Output 64667d1b5b1ba3f6a4efbd5a9cf45ba2448721800fcc4f2d5bdbde2e43ab03b3:0

value
580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e5a3d10186e5ff9068ae05d94aab6f2d4d12dc4 OP_EQUAL
address
35v77FVfXRoiP9VQsUsoFWFiUhzQsZihYP
transaction
64667d1b5b1ba3f6a4efbd5a9cf45ba2448721800fcc4f2d5bdbde2e43ab03b3
confirmations
346344
spent
true